MLB Preview: Boston Red Sox at Kansas City Royals
The Boston Red Sox are trying to maintain their two game lead atop the AL East but they’ve got a tough matchup this week as they play in Kansas City against the Royals. Boston has been playing decent baseball of late winning 6 of their last 10 games though they did lose the opening game of this series last night. The Royals have been playing excellent ball of late winning 8 of their last 10 games. They’re 8 games behind the first place Detroit Tigers but just 1/2 game back of the second place Cleveland Indians. Climbing into the runner up spot would be a significant accomplishment for a team that hasn’t had much on field success in recent years.
Boston will start lefthander Felix Doubront who has been a solid member of the Red Sox rotation this season. Doubront has a 3.26 ERA in his 20 starts with the Red Sox winning 12 of his 20 starts. He hasn’t been as effective away from Fenway Park, posting a 4.00 ERA but the Red Sox have managed to win 6 of his 10 away starts. He’s looked very sharp in his most recent assignments though the Red Sox managed to lose two of his last three starts. He’s got a 2.41 ERA in that stretch and was very good in a 4-0 shutout win against Arizona last time out.
The Royals will counter with righthander Jeremy Guthrie who has been very solid for Kansas City this season. Overall he’s got a 3.96 ERA with the Royals winning 15 of his 23 starts. At home he’s posted a 3.77 ERA with 9 KC wins in 11 starts. He’s look especially good in his last three assignments with a 1.92 ERA, a 0.952 WHIP and three Royals wins. Kansas City has been very good against the Red Sox this season winning 4 of 5 meetings including both home games.
